US issues final AD ruling on Taiwan’s stainless steel sheet and strip in coils

The US Department of Commerce (USDOC) has finalized its administrative review regarding stainless steel sheet and strip in coils from Taiwan for the period from July 1, 2023, through June 30, 2024, concluding that specific exporters sold these products in the US market at less than normal value.

Shiner Steel International Ltd. and Yuan Long Stainless Steel Ltd. both received a weighted-average dumping margin of 21.10%. Meanwhile, the USDOC confirmed that Yieh United Steel Company (Yusco) had no shipments to the US during this timeframe.

Because no parties contested the preliminary findings, the no-shipment status for Yusco remains unchanged in the final results.
